Solana’s “Double Disinflation” Vote Pulls Forward the Supply Curve

Solana validators approved SGP-0002, branded “Double Disinflation,” a token-economics change that doubles the network’s annual disinflation rate to 30% from 15%. The modeled impact is a reduction of 18.9 million SOL in projected issuance over the next six years. That is a real supply-path change, not a marketing line.

The vote also put numbers on validator alignment. Participation reached 60.7% of eligible stake, with 67% supporting the proposal, 25.16% voting against, and 7.84% abstaining. That split matters because it signals the inflation debate is not settled by default, even when the end state is framed as “lower issuance.”

Under the new schedule, Solana is expected to reach its 1.5% terminal inflation rate in about 2.8 years, versus roughly 5.7 years under the prior schedule. Disinflation is the slope of the issuance curve. This vote steepens it.

How the New Issuance Path Changes the SOL Supply Narrative

For traders, the mechanical takeaway is simple: fewer new coins, sooner. Doubling the disinflation rate compresses the time window where issuance is meaningfully higher than the 1.5% terminal rate, which changes how the market can frame forward supply over a multi-year horizon.

The catch is distributional. Lower issuance is not a free lunch for every stakeholder. Validators and other recipients of inflation-linked rewards are the obvious counterparty to “less supply,” and the 25.16% no vote plus 7.84% abstention reads like a reminder that future changes tied to validator economics can remain contested.

The other leg of the narrative is activity. Onchain data presented by The Kobeissi Letter showed Solana processed a record 4.2 billion transactions in July, up 13.5% from June. Transaction counts were also described as up roughly 2 billion since December, a 91% increase. If activity stays elevated while issuance tapers faster, the market gets a cleaner supply-demand story. If activity cools, the disinflation headline risks becoming a one-off catalyst rather than a durable repricing input.

Bitcoin’s Post-Quantum Progress: From a Mainnet Spend to a Signature Upgrade Proposal

Bitcoin’s post-quantum work advanced on two tracks: a transaction-level stopgap that can be demonstrated today, and a longer-term signature upgrade path that has to survive the BIP process.

On the stopgap side, StarkWare researcher Avihu Levy tested an experimental quantum-resistant transaction on Bitcoin mainnet. Onchain data showed StarkWare spent a 10,000-satoshi output protected by Levy’s Quantum Safe Bitcoin (QSB) scheme. The design targets a specific vulnerability window: the period when public keys are exposed in the mempool, the waiting area where pending transactions sit before confirmation.

QSB combines hash-based one-time signatures with computational searches that bind authorization to a specific transaction. It works, but the constraints are the point. Each transaction takes hours and costs $150–$200, which frames QSB as an emergency tool rather than something that can scale to normal usage patterns.

The longer-term path is a signature scheme upgrade. On Aug. 27, Blockstream researchers published a Bitcoin Improvement Proposal proposing the SHRINCS post-quantum signature scheme. The team reduced a large hash-based signature by about 13.23x, but the resulting SHRINCS signature remains at least nine times larger than current Bitcoin signatures and comes with trade-offs.

Blockstream Research’s Jonas Nick described the proposal as “the first concrete proposal for a post-quantum signature scheme designed specifically for Bitcoin.” He also called it “not optimal along every axis” and added, “I do think it is a very good trade-off among the options we have now,” putting the work in the bucket of engineering compromise rather than silver-bullet cryptography.

Levels and Catalysts to Monitor After the Supply-and-Security Headlines

Solana’s next catalyst is not another vote headline. It is implementation detail and timing for the updated issuance schedule after SGP-0002 approval, plus any follow-on governance items that touch inflation or validator economics. The market can price a modeled 18.9 million SOL reduction. It cannot price ambiguity around rollout.

Bitcoin’s post-quantum path hinges on developer review velocity. The Aug. 27 SHRINCS BIP needs scrutiny and iteration, especially around signature-size costs and the trade-offs Nick flagged. A proposal can exist for months without converging on something shippable.

QSB’s signal will come from repetition and improvement. One 10,000-satoshi spend proves feasibility. It does not prove practicality. Watch for additional mainnet demonstrations and whether the stated hours-long runtime and $150–$200 cost compress meaningfully.

Macro positioning still matters because it decides whether protocol headlines get follow-through. Bitcoin ETFs minted more than $3.3 billion in August for the strongest month since October 2025’s all-time high month, but outflows on Friday ended a nine-day inflow streak. If creations resume, these protocol narratives can ride a bid. If flows keep leaking, the same headlines can get ignored.
